Data Engineer

Data Engineer

Full-Time 60000 - 80000 Β£ / year (est.) No working from home possible
I

At a Glance

  • Tasks: Develop and maintain operational applications on Palantir Foundry using TypeScript and React.
  • Company: Join a leading tech firm focused on innovative data solutions.
  • Benefits: Hybrid work model, competitive salary, and opportunities for professional growth.
  • Other info: Collaborative culture with a focus on continuous learning and development.
  • Why this job: Make an impact by enhancing data-driven applications in a dynamic environment.
  • Qualifications: Experience with Palantir Foundry, TypeScript, and data processing pipelines required.

The predicted salary is between 60000 - 80000 Β£ per year.

We are looking for experienced Foundry Application & Data Engineers to support the run, maintenance and enhancement of operational applications on Palantir Foundry. The role involves a combination of application support, incident resolution, data ingestion, data processing, ontology development, writeback implementation, restricted views, and Foundry application development using TypeScript, React and OSDK. This is a hybrid role suited to someone who can work across both data engineering and application enablement within Palantir Foundry. The candidate does not need to be a pure front-end developer, but should be comfortable supporting and enhancing ontology-backed applications where the application logic is closely linked to data products, workflows and governed data access.

Key Responsibilities

  • Foundry Application Development
    • Develop, enhance, run and maintain operational applications in Palantir Foundry.
    • Build and support application components using TypeScript, React and OSDK.
    • Configure and consume ontology objects, actions and functions within Foundry applications.
    • Support operational workflows involving users, governed data access and writeback.
    • Troubleshoot application issues, user-reported defects and operational incidents.
    • Work with product owners, service teams and users to understand application behaviour and support needs.
    • Ensure applications are maintainable, supportable and aligned with Foundry delivery standards.
  • Ontology and Writeback
    • Build and maintain Foundry ontology objects, object types, links, actions and functions.
    • Configure ontology-backed workflows to support operational use cases.
    • Implement and support writeback patterns where users need to update, enrich or correct operational data.
    • Ensure writeback logic is governed, auditable and aligned with access controls.
    • Support restricted views and controlled data access patterns.
  • Data Engineering and Processing
    • Build, maintain and support data ingestion and transformation pipelines in Foundry.
    • Develop data processing logic using Python, PySpark and Foundry Code Repositories.
    • Support ingestion from upstream sources and provisioning of curated datasets for downstream use.
    • Investigate data issues related to quality, completeness, latency, schema changes and failed jobs.
    • Maintain data lineage, transformation logic and operational documentation.
    • Support deployment and release of data engineering changes through Foundry development workflows.
  • Incident Resolution and Live Service Support
    • Provide advanced support for operational applications and data products.
    • Investigate and resolve incidents across application, ontology, data pipeline and access layers.
    • Perform root cause analysis and recommend permanent fixes.
    • Support service continuity for business-critical applications.
    • Work with service management teams to triage, prioritise and resolve issues.
    • Maintain support runbooks, known error logs and operational knowledge articles.
    • Support controlled data provisioning requests.
  • Workshops and Stakeholder Engagement
    • Participate in workshops with business, product, data and service teams.
    • Translate business requirements into Foundry data products, ontology design and application features.
    • Support discovery, solution design, impact assessment and delivery planning.
    • Explain technical options clearly to non-technical stakeholders.

Required Skills and Experience

  • Strong hands-on experience with Palantir Foundry.
  • Experience developing and supporting Foundry operational applications.
  • Good understanding of Foundry Ontology, including objects, links, actions and writeback.
  • Experience with Foundry Code Repositories.
  • Experience with data ingestion, transformation and data processing pipelines.
  • Working knowledge of TypeScript, React and OSDK.
  • Understanding of governed data access, restricted views and role-based access patterns.
  • Ability to troubleshoot production data and application issues.
  • Experience working in incident resolution or live service support environments.
  • Ability to work with business users, product owners, service architects and data teams.
  • Good documentation skills, including runbooks, support notes and technical design documentation.
  • Experience in healthcare, public sector or regulated data environments.
  • Experience with Foundry Workshop applications.
  • Experience with data provisioning services.
  • Experience with access control, data governance and information governance processes.
  • Experience with CI/CD or structured release processes in Foundry.
  • Experience with production support, service transition and operational readiness.
  • Familiarity with incident, problem and change management processes.
  • Experience working with sensitive or restricted data in a governed platform environment.

The role will contribute to:

  • Operational Foundry applications maintained and enhanced.
  • Incidents triaged, investigated and resolved.
  • Data ingestion and processing pipelines maintained.
  • Ontology objects, actions and writeback patterns implemented or supported.
  • Restricted views and governed access patterns maintained.
  • Data provisioning requests fulfilled.
  • Support runbooks and technical documentation updated.
  • Root cause analysis and service improvement actions completed.
  • Workshops supported with technical input and solution options.

Data Engineer employer: Intelstack

As a leading employer in the tech industry, we offer Data Engineers a dynamic and collaborative work environment that fosters innovation and professional growth. Our hybrid work model allows for flexibility while engaging with cutting-edge technologies like Palantir Foundry, ensuring that employees can thrive both personally and professionally. With a strong emphasis on employee development, we provide ample opportunities for skill enhancement and career progression, making us an excellent choice for those seeking meaningful and rewarding employment.

I

Contact Details:

Intelstack Recruitment Team

We think you need these skills to ace Data Engineer

Palantir Foundry
Foundry Application Development
TypeScript
React
OSDK
Ontology Development
Data Ingestion